You'll also:

  • Be responsible for dealing with all matters relating to the management of a portfolio of audited entities.
  • Complete assignments within agreed budgets and timescales and identify opportunities for additional billings.
  • Ensure assignments are staffed with the appropriate mix of knowledge and skills required.
  • Ensure that the firm's risk management and quality control procedures are adhered to at all times.
  • Work as part of management team with other Audit Managers within the business group (e.g. resource planning, merit rate meetings and efficiency gains).
  • Support Partners with the implementation and communication of any new business strategy for existing and target audit entities as well as the internal business.
